To your earlier post... yea, journalism is a game of survival. I've done this professionally for six years. In that time I've had four different bosses and been laid off once (technically). My unit's focus has shifted twice, been renamed once, and I've seen a unit created to replace the one that was killed off before I got here.
The whole industry is in flux and that will probably be the case for the rest of time. What that means for you though is as long as you're on top of your shit there will always be another opportunity. You get laid off? You can start freelancing that day. You get tired of not getting clips anywhere? Start your own site. Those are really, REALLY broad generalizations but you see where I'm going with this.
Basically... always have an exit plan. Build an emergency savings. Network like crazy. Take opportunities when they come. Always maintain your credibility. Know that sudden job loss is a part of the game. You'll be fine.
Best natural remedies for a sore throat? No stuffed up nose, just sandpaper throat.
1/3 Whiskey or Bourbon
1/3 Fresh Squeezed Lemon Juice
1/3 Honey
This is an Old Irish treatment for sore throats my aunt taught us. Generally most people do a teaspoon/teaspoon/teaspoon or tablespoon/tablespoon/tablespoon. Heat and stir or stir and heat. It's easy to do in a coffee cup in a microwave. It won't cure anything but it helps soothe the throat. I'm assuming this is sort of the root of where the honey-lemon cough drops came from. It does work though.
